      You need both MMM-Snow and MMM-Remote-Control, and its not just my config you need. here are the basic steps I took…

      1. Using home assistant (for me on another pi) https://home-assistant.io/
      2. Set up a Sensor in configuration.yaml for HomeAssistant for weather underground
      - platform: wunderground
        api_key: xxxxxxxxxxxxx
        monitored_conditions:
          - alerts
          - dewpoint_f
          - temp_f
          - weather
      
      1. Automation in Home Assistant will use sell commands in configuration.yaml to run
      switch
          mmsnow:
            command_on: 'curl "http://192.XXX.X.XXX:8090/remote?action=SHOW&module=module_0_MMM-Snow"'
            command_off: 'curl "http://192.XXX.X.XXX:8090/remote?action=HIDE&module=module_0_MMM-Snow"' 
      
      4. Automation in HA calls these when the state changes to "Snow"
      
      • alias: “ShowSnow”
        initial_state: True
        trigger:
        platform: state
        entity_id: sensor.pws_weather
        to: ‘Snow’
        action:

        • service: shell_command.show_snow
      • alias: “HideSnow”
        initial_state: True
        trigger:
        platform: state
        entity_id: sensor.pws_weather
        from: ‘Snow’
        action:

        • service: shell_command.hide_snow

                @Andrius-ok midori doesnt support es6 thats why a lot of modules dont work on midori, but from a quick scan i couldnt spot a es6 feature. But I could imagine that midori also doesnt support css3 and this module is making havy use of css3

                      Hello @strawberry-3.141 first Happy Holidays! and thank you for your answer. Yes I see now that only working with the Chromium browser on RPi3

                      After spending a day to find the solution on how to make work MM on Raspberry Pi Zero W with Chromium I found the solution and it works like a charm! :)

                      I tried many browsers (Midori, Kweb, Epiphany) no one is working correctly with es6 and css3 only Chromium.

                      There is link on how to make work Chromium on RPi W Zero:
                      https://www.raspberrypi.org/forums/viewtopic.php?f=63&t=157049

                      Also on how to start Chromium with root (if someone is needed):
                      https://www.linkedin.com/pulse/20141028025215-79939846-google-chrome-and-chromium-as-root-on-kali-linux/

                      There is my start.sh script:
                      #! /bin/bash
                      cd ~/MagicMirror
                      node serveronly &
                      sleep 45
                      sudo xbacklight -set 100
                      sudo xinit /home/pi/startMirror.sh

                      and startMirror.sh script:
                      #!/bin/sh
                      xset -dpms # disable DPMS (Energy Star) features.
                      xset s off # disable screen saver
                      xset s noblank # don’t blank the video device
                      xbacklight -set 100

                      #Chromium Browser
                      matchbox-window-manager &
                      unclutter &
                      sed -i ‘s/“exited_cleanly”: false/“exited_cleanly”: true/’ ~/.config/chromium/Default/Preference
                      chromium-browser --start-maximized --noerrdialogs --kiosk --incognito http://localhost:8080

                      Everything the same config like there (only Chromium browser needed instead Midori):
                      https://forum.magicmirror.builders/topic/1183/how-i-got-my-magic-mirror-working-on-a-raspberry-pi-0-zero

                      Maybe for someone it will be usefull on how to start MM on Raspberry Pi Zero W with all features working.
